In the Client Spotlight section as part of our Q3 Newsletter we spoke to Sean Brohier – Managing Director of Soccer De Brazil. He works closely with Nitasha Pal, Client Director.

Tell us about your business Soccer De Brazil?
Soccer de Brazil is a youth football academy for players aged 3‐16 years of age. We are improving Australia as a football nation through effective youth development. We started in 2009 with 2 coaches and 8 players. Today we employ 20 staff of which 7 are full time.

What was your passion for starting your business?
My business partner, Gui Carniel (Technical Director, Australia) started Soccer de Brazil. I brought my son who was 6 at the time, to Soccer de Brazil after hearing so many great things about the level of coaching. Soon I was invited to help out with the business side of things and became a director in 2012. I took on the role because I wanted to be able to have the same coaching I experienced for my child, provided to many other young Australian players.

How has COVID impacted your business?
COVID caused us to shut down completely during the first lockdown, resulting in us losing some great staff as they needed to get back to Brazil to be with their families. We saw the end near as we had full time staff and ongoing bills coming in but no revenue. The government support helped, allowing us to at least focus on the mental health of our young players. We created live stream sessions to have our players train in their backyards. We will get through this and see this as a wave that will take us up and down. I have told my team that the most important thing is that we stick together and we will come out the other side even stronger than before.

What is the major event you are running in September?
We are running the Sydney Futsal Cup. It is a national tournament which we first ran successfully in 2019. In September we are going to hold an even bigger event. We have opened opportunities for other businesses to showcase themselves in front of the 1000’s of people who will attend the 3 day event which will be held 22‐24 September 2021 at the PCYC in Hawkesbury.

How do you promote your business?
We promote our business through Facebook, Instagram, YouTube, and Google. We also run cross‐promotional campaigns with our sponsors where we promote them and they promote us. We also have a lot of referrals from our existing clients.

Where do you see your business in 5 years?
In 5 years time I see our business expanding into Canberra, Adelaide, and then New Zealand. I also see us capitalising on the recent exclusive signing we have with a professional Spanish Club.
